clinic dental chair
A clinic dental chair represents the cornerstone of modern dental practice equipment, serving as the primary platform where dental professionals deliver comprehensive oral healthcare services. This sophisticated piece of medical furniture combines ergonomic design with advanced technological integration to create an optimal environment for both practitioners and patients. The clinic dental chair functions as a multi-purpose workstation that facilitates various dental procedures, from routine examinations and cleanings to complex restorative and surgical interventions. At its core, the clinic dental chair features adjustable positioning mechanisms that allow precise control over patient placement, enabling dentists to access different areas of the oral cavity with maximum efficiency and minimal strain. The chair incorporates hydraulic or electric systems that provide smooth, quiet movement through multiple axes, including backrest recline, seat height adjustment, and overall positioning. Modern clinic dental chair units integrate delivery systems that house essential instruments such as high-speed handpieces, air-water syringes, and suction devices, all within easy reach of the operator. Technological features include programmable positioning memory, allowing practitioners to save preferred chair positions for different procedures and recall them instantly. Many clinic dental chair models incorporate LED operating lights with adjustable intensity and color temperature, providing optimal illumination for detailed dental work. The upholstery typically consists of medical-grade materials that resist staining, facilitate easy cleaning, and provide patient comfort during extended procedures. Applications of the clinic dental chair span the entire spectrum of dental services, including general dentistry, orthodontics, endodontics, periodontics, oral surgery, and cosmetic procedures. The versatility of the clinic dental chair makes it indispensable in private practices, dental clinics, hospitals, educational institutions, and mobile dental units, serving patients of all ages and accommodating various treatment requirements with reliability and precision.
